Java的三种输入方式:
1.Hard-coded data
2.DOS prompt input
3.Dialog input
下面对三种输入方式举例说明:
1.Hard-coded data
public class E1_1 {
public static void main(String args[]){
int x=20;
int y=5;
int z=x+y;
System.out.println("x="+x);
System.out.println("y="+y);
System.out.println("z="+z);
}
}
2.DOS prompt input
public class ConeVolume {
public static void main(String args[]){
double pi=3.14;
double radiusOfBase=Double.parseDouble(args[0]);
double height=Double.parseDouble(args[1]);
double VolumeOfCone=(1.0/3)*pi*radiusOfBase*radiusOfBase*height;
System.out.println("Volume of cone="+VolumeOfCone);
}
}
3.Dialog input
import javax.swing.JOptionPane;
public class E1_5 {
public static void main(String []args){
String userInput;
userInput=JOptionPane.showInputDialog("Enter Number");
int num=Integer.parseInt(userInput);
if (num%2==0)System.out.println(num+" is Even Number.");
else System.out.println(num+" is Odd Number.");
}
}